Modeling of Physiologic and Pharmacologic Parameters into a High-Fidelity Human Patient Simulator

The use of high-fidelity human patient simulation is becoming increasingly important among all areas of healthcare.  Our simulation lab focuses on developing highly accurate models of complex disease states. This project will place a student in the Human Patient Simulation Lab at the College of Pharmacy, URI. The student will be required to perform considerable computer based research and data integration via a high-fidelity human patient simulator. The end result of such work will be the development of an accurate and fully functional model of either a complex disease state and/or adverse drug event.
